Warning Signs You Need Behind Wall Water Extraction

Early detection is key to preventing costly repairs and potential health hazards. Look out for these war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show the presence of mold or mildew, which can be a sign of water seepage behind your walls.

Warped or Discolored Drywall

Water damage can cause drywall to become warped or discolored, which can be a sign of a larger issue.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ains can show that water is seeping behind your walls, causing damage and potential health hazards.

Increased Humidity or Condensation

Excessive humidity or condensation can be a sign of water seepage behind your walls, which can lead to mold growth and other issues.

Unexplained Puddles or Water Spots

Unexplained puddles or water spots on your floors or walls can show a hidden water source behind your walls.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or seepage behind your walls.

Behind Wall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ak behind a single wall Yes No You can likely fix the issue yourself with a DIY kit and some basic plumbing knowledge.
Water damage affecting multiple rooms or floors No Yes This need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ure the job is done right and safely.
Musty odors or signs of mold growth No Yes These can be signs of a larger issue that needs professional attention to prevent health hazards.
Water seepage behind multiple walls or ceilings No Yes This needs specialized equipment and expertise to locate and fix the source of the water.

Behind Wall Water Extraction Cost in San Manuel, AZ

The cost of Behind Wall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in San Manuel, AZ. Our team will provide a free estimate after conducting an on-site assessment.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$100 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, equipment required
Drying and D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, equipment required
Final Inspection and Testing $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of job

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ates to all our customers.

Common Questions About Behind Wall Water Extraction

What causes water to seep behind walls?

Water can seep behind walls due to a variety of reasons, including heavy rainfall, plumbing leaks, and poor drainage.

How long does it take to complete a Behind Wall Water Extraction job?

The length of time it takes to complete a job will depend on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.

Is Behind Wall Water Extraction covered by insurance?

Yes, many insurance policies cover water damage and seepage behind walls. Our team will work with you to file a claim and get the job done right.

Can I prevent water seepage behind walls?

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ent water seepage behind walls, including regular inspections, fixing leaks quickly, and improving drainage around your home.

Do I need to evacuate my home during the extraction process?

No, you can stay in your home during the extraction process, but we recommend that you stay out of the affected area until the job is complete.
